Thursday, 10 December 2020
Healthy Earth Environmental Consultants (HEEC) 2020. APP-001687: Renewal of the Environmental Clearance Certificate (ECC) for the Township Establishment Omdel Extension 5, Henties Bay, Erongo Region, Namibia.

Henties Bay Municipality was issued an ECC on 23 April 2015 for a validity period of three years. However, during the validity period of the ECC, Henties Bay Municipality have been preparing and finalizing contracts and agreements in order to commence with the proposed township establishment activities in the Omdel Extension 5. These contracts and agreements have therefore been recently finalized, thus, they wish to commence with the development immediately, hence this ECC Renewal Application.

Thursday, 1 October 2020
Healthy Earth Environmental Consultants (HEEC) 2020. APP-001874: Environmental Assessment for the proposed new Township Development on the remainder of Portion 455 of Usakos SUD No 41, on an approximately 26 Hectares land parcel on the eastern edge of the Usakos Township, Erongo Region, Namibia.

The proponent intends to establish and operate a new township development. The applicable land is formally known as the Reminder of Portion 455 of Usakos SUD No 41. The land is approximately 26 Hectares in extent. It is located on the eastern edge of the existing Usakos Township adjacent to the railway line. The area south of the railway line accommodates the Usakos industrial area. The land in between these already developed areas has great potential but is currently largely underutilized.
